Protease Activites in Digestive Organs of Walleye

Jing Zhou, Dongming Zhang, Huang Quan, Chunli Liu

Open publisher page 0 citations

Abstract

Protease activity in the digestive organs of Wallege from the culture pond were measured.The results show that the optimun pH values for the protease in stomach,hepatopancreas,pyloric caeca and intestine were 3 0,7 0,8 0 and 8 0 respectively.The sequeme of protease activity, from high to low, was stomachpyloric caecaintestinehepatopancreas.The digestive enzgme activity in the intestine was different from different parts.The protease activity was decreasing gradually in intestine from proximal to distal.There were significant differences among them( P 0 05).With the growing of Wallege,the protease activity increased in digestive organs.In the fingerling period(body weight≤4?g),the protease activties were low and food was mainly digested in stomach.When body weight was over 13 4?g,the protease activity increased in every digestive organ.When body weight reached 63~102?g,the function of digestive organs approached mature,there is a dicreasing tendency afterwards.
